Tool and Die Maker - Straight Midnights
JOB SUMMARY:
- Straight Midnights 11pm-7am
- $37.80/hour + Shift premium
- Unionized environment
- Position requires a high degree of specialized skill and knowledge of tool-building practices.
- Extreme accuracy is required to make difficult dies, tools, gauges, jigs to very close tolerances.
- Required to work effectively and efficiently under minimum supervision.
- Training, skills and ability to utilize all tool room equipment.
- Demonstrate short and long term decision making on press-area troubleshooting; problem identification and solution; tool room repair and maintenance work; tool room machining practices.
- Promote teamwork and willingness to work with others
EDUCATION & QUALIFICATIONS:
- Trade certification as Tool & Die Maker or equivalent
- Minimum 5 years’ experience in Tool & Die, preferably in Automotive Mfg.
- Minimum 2 years’ experience working specifically with Hot Stamping Dies
- Good working knowledge of Occupational Health & Safety Legislation.
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Read and interpret drawings and specifications of tools, dies, prototypes or models.
- Compute dimensions and tolerances, and set up machine tools
- Position, secure, measure, and work metal stock or castings to layout for machining.
- Understand the concept of dies with inter-cooling channels and how this process effects of the material properties
- Knowledge to interpret the metal properties of the die and stamping material
- Optimize the Hot Stamping process to create part tailored properties
- Operate a variety of machine tools to cut, turn, mill, plane, bore, grind, otherwise shape work piece to prescribed dimensions and finish.
- Verify machined parts for conformance to specifications using precision measuring instruments.
- Fit and assemble parts using hand tools
- Machine, fit, and assemble castings and other parts to make metal patterns, core bores, and match plates.
- Perform extensive die maintenance such as rebuilding die sections, re-trimming pads & forms, and engineering changes on all types of dies
- Involvement in continuous improvement initiatives
- Inspect and test completed tools, dies, jigs or fixtures for proper operation.
- Develop, maintain and upgrade jigs, dies, fixtures and gauges.
- Ability to travel to vendors and die shops
- Perform other duties as required from time to time by your Manager/Supervisor.
EQUIPMENT AND/OR PRODUCT:
- Various equipment including grinders, mills, lathes, MIG/TIG/ARC welders, grinders, robots, stamping
